Comparing Leather Types and Quality Markers
There are many leather types, from full-grain to synthetic. Knowing the differences is important. When you're looking for leather jackets, it's key to understand the leather type. This helps you choose based on style and durability.
Full-Grain vs Top-Grain: Durability and Appearance Differences
Full-grain leather comes from the strongest part of the hide. It's not sanded or buffed, so it keeps its natural look. Over time, it develops a beautiful patina.
Top-grain leather is also from the outer layer but is sanded and buffed. This makes it thinner and more supple. It's not as durable as full-grain but is strong and fine, often used in stylish leather jackets.
Genuine Leather vs Bonded Leather: Price and Performance
Genuine leather comes from the remaining hide layers after top-grain removal. It's a more affordable choice without losing too much quality. But, it's less durable than full-grain and top-grain.
Bonded leather, or reconstituted leather, is made from leftover scraps bonded with adhesives. It's the cheapest option but lacks durability and natural look of better leathers.
Synthetic Alternatives: How They Stack Up Against Real Leather
Synthetic leather, or faux leather, is made from plastic or synthetic materials. It's cruelty-free and often cheaper. But, it doesn't last as long or age like real leather.
Yet, new tech has made synthetic leathers look and feel more like real leather. They're a good choice for stylish leather jackets without animal products.

Leather Jacket Care: Product Comparison and Maintenance Methods
Using the right care products and techniques is key to keeping your leather jacket in top shape. Proper care not only extends your jacket's life but also keeps it looking great.
Conditioners and Cleaners: Leather Honey vs Chamberlain's vs Apple Brand
The market offers many products for conditioning and cleaning leather jackets. Leather Honey, Chamberlain's, and Apple Brand are three popular ones. Each has its own benefits and characteristics.
- Leather Honey: It's loved for deeply conditioning and moisturizing leather. Suitable for most leathers, it helps fix dry, cracked ones.
- Chamberlain's: Known for gentle cleaning. It removes dirt and grime without harming the leather's natural oils.
- Apple Brand: Its mild formula conditions and protects leather without leaving a greasy feel.
When picking a conditioner or cleaner, think about your jacket's leather type and its needs.
Storage Solutions: Hanging vs Folding vs Specialized Storage Systems
Storing your leather jacket right is key to keeping its shape and quality. Here are some storage methods:
- Hanging: Use a sturdy, padded hanger to keep the jacket's shape. Look for hangers with broad shoulders to support the jacket's weight.
- Folding: Folding and storing in a breathable bag works if you have no hanging space. But, be careful of creases.
- Specialized Storage Systems: There are bags and containers made for leather garments. They help keep the leather in top condition.
Professional Services vs DIY Care: Cost-Benefit Analysis
Choosing between professional care and DIY depends on your jacket's value, budget, and comfort with leather care.
- Professional Services: Experts can handle delicate or high-value jackets. It's pricier but ensures the best care.
- DIY Care: Caring for your jacket yourself can save money and let you maintain it regularly. But, you need to know the right products and techniques to avoid damage.
The choice between professional services and DIY care should match your jacket's needs and your preferences.

Modern Alternatives: Piñatex vs Mylo vs Plant-Based Leather
New materials are being made to replace old leather. Piñatex comes from pineapple leaves, Mylo is made from fungus, and there are other plant-based options too. These are becoming more popular.
Material | Source | Environmental Benefit |
---|---|---|
Piñatex | Pineapple Leaves | Utilizes waste from pineapple harvesting |
Mylo | Mycelium | Produced through a low-carbon, compostable process |
Plant-Based Leather | Various Plant Materials | Reduces reliance on animal products and synthetic materials |
